Comprehending Front Door Types
Before diving into repair or installation, it's necessary to comprehend the numerous types of front doors offered. Each type has its own benefits, downsides, and costs related to installation or repair. Here's a comparative table of common front door types:
Type
Product
Pros
Cons
Average Cost
Fiberglass
Fiberglass composite
Energy-efficient, resistant to weather
Can crack over time
₤ 800 – ₤ 3,000
Steel
Steel
Strong, long lasting, and secure
Prone to rust if not correctly preserved
₤ 500 – ₤ 2,500
Wood
Solid wood or veneer
Timeless visual, personalized
Requires routine upkeep, can warp
₤ 700 – ₤ 5,000
Vinyl
Vinyl
Low maintenance, energy-efficient
Minimal style choices
₤ 400 – ₤ 1,500
Aluminum
Aluminum
Light-weight, rust-resistant
Less insulation than other materials
₤ 600 – ₤ 2,000
When to Repair a Front Door
Understanding when to repair versus when to replace a door can conserve homeowners both money and time. Common indications that a front door might need repair include:
Signs Your Front Door Needs Repair
- Noticeable Damage: Cracks, damages, or warping can jeopardize both the appearance and function of the door.
- Drafts: If you feel air coming through the door, it may not be sealing correctly.
- Difficulty in Opening/Closing: If your door sticks or does not open efficiently, it might require adjustment or replacement.
- Rust or Corrosion: On metal doors, rust can compromise structural stability and visual appeal.
- Outdated Style: An old door can detract from the home's curb appeal.
Fixing Your Front Door
Repairing a door can range from simple fixes to more intricate restorations. Here are some common repair options:
Types of Repairs
Repair Type
Description
Weatherstripping Replacement
Change used weatherstripping to prevent drafts and improve energy performance.
Hinge Adjustment
Tightening or realigning hinges can fix sticking concerns.
Surface Repair
Complete scratches or dents with wood filler or paint for wood doors.
Hardware Replacement
Change deals with, locks, and other hardware for enhanced performance and security.
Actions for Repairing a Front Door
- Evaluate the Damage: Evaluate the extent of the damage to figure out if repair is feasible.
- Get rid of Hardware: Take off any doorknobs or locks for easier access to the door surface.
- Make Necessary Repairs: Follow the repair type proper for the damage (e.g., adjusting hinges, changing weatherstripping).
- Refinish if Necessary: Sand, paint, or stain the door to restore its initial beauty.
- Reinstall Hardware: Place doorknobs and locks back on after repairs are complete.
Installing a New Front Door
If repair isn't an alternative, the installation of a new front door may be the very best route forward. Here are the steps included along with prospective expenses:
Steps for Installing a Front Door
- Choose Your Door: Select a door type and material that fits both your budget plan and visual choices.
- Step the Door Frame: Accurate measurements are crucial for appropriate fitting.
- Get Rid Of the Old Door: Take off the old door, making sure all hardware is removed.
- Prepare the Frame: Ensure the door frame is level and totally free from damage.
- Install the New Door: Secure the new door utilizing screws, guaranteeing it swings properly and seals appropriately.
- Add Hardware: Install doorknobs and locks, guaranteeing they're functional and secure.
- Weatherproof: Apply weatherstripping and caulk around the door frame to prevent drafts.
Average Costs of Installation
The overall cost of a new front door installation can vary significantly based upon the type of door and any extra functions (like sidelights or a transom). Here's a breakdown:
Cost Element
Approximated Cost
Door Cost
₤ 400 – ₤ 5,000
Installation Labor
₤ 150 – ₤ 500
Hardware
₤ 50 – ₤ 200
Overall Estimated Cost
₤ 600 – ₤ 5,700
Upkeep Tips for Your Front Door
Keeping a front door in outstanding condition needs routine upkeep. Here are some important suggestions:
- Regular Cleaning: Clean the door surface with appropriate cleaners based on the material.
- Examine Seals: Check weather condition removing regularly and replace as needed.
- Oil Hinges: Apply lubricant to hinges a minimum of twice a year to guarantee smooth operation.
- Examine for Drafts: Evaluate for spaces or leakages, specifically before winter season, and seal appropriately.
- Refinish Wood Doors: Sand and refinish wood doors every few years to safeguard versus the elements.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How long should a front door last before requiring replacement?
A: Quality front doors can last anywhere from 15-30 years, depending on product and upkeep.
Q2: Can I install a front door myself?
A: While DIY installations are possible, it's advised to work with experts for a best fit and surface, specifically for much heavier doors.
Q3: How do I choose the best door style for my home?
A: Consider architectural design, color, and product that match your home's exterior. Research study and search various designs before making a choice.
Q4: Are fiberglass doors energy-efficient?
A: Yes, fiberglass doors offer exceptional insulation homes and energy efficiency compared to wood or metal doors.
Q5: Should I paint or stain my wood front door?
A: It depends on your choice; paint uses a wider series of colors and security, while stain boosts the natural wood grain and texture.
